1213450204135 has 16 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 1568191748256. Its totient is φ = 896063038848.
The previous prime is 1213450204069. The next prime is 1213450204207. The reversal of 1213450204135 is 5314020543121.
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 1213450204135 - 211 = 1213450202087 is a prime.
It is a super-2 number, since 2×12134502041352 (a number of 25 digits) contains 22 as substring.
It is a Duffinian number.
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 1213450204097 and 1213450204106.
It is a congruent number.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 15 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 2520897 + ... + 2963413.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(98011984266).
Almost surely, 21213450204135 is an apocalyptic number.
1213450204135 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(354741544121).
1213450204135 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
1213450204135 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 484722.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 14400, while the sum is 31.
Adding to 1213450204135 its reverse (5314020543121), we get a palindrome (6527470747256).
The spelling of 1213450204135 in words is "one trillion, two hundred thirteen billion, four hundred fifty million, two hundred four thousand, one hundred thirty-five".
